Overview
The MAXPOWER MXP342 brings 18 inches of reach and a 1.3-kilogram body to heavy fastener work, occupying the upper end of the adjustable wrench size range. At $52.99 it is priced as a professional-grade tool, and the 4.7-star rating from 116 reviews backs that positioning with consistent owner satisfaction. Based on specs and verified owner reviews, this wrench is built for tasks where leverage and opening capacity matter more than portability.
The 1.3-kilogram weight translates to roughly 2.87 pounds, which is substantial compared to compact 6 to 8-inch alternatives but proportionate for an 18-inch tool. Long adjustable wrenches carry more torque leverage, which is useful on large pipe fittings, structural fasteners, and heavy machinery. No jaw-capacity figure is published, so buyers will need to verify whether the opening range suits their specific fastener dimensions.
